KidZania Mumbai
Description
KidZania Mumbai is a global indoor theme park, located in R-City Mall, Ghatkopar, Mumbai, India. It is a family entertainment centre for children in the age group of 4 to 16 to enhance their social and cognitive skills. Opened in August 2013, KidZania Mumbai is India's first, and the world's 14th KidZania theme park.

Original Review: KidZania is place for kids of age 4-15 years. There are various activities for them to engage. Each one of them gives real life learning. It acts as a starting point of a conversation in the future when you encounter same scenario. The staff running the shows are well trained and polite with kids. They encourage each kid to participate and interact professionally even with smaller kids. It is well organized and planned than I thought before I entered the place. Each activity here is 10-20 minutes. To make full use, plan to spent entire day here. Come early to beat the crowd. You won't be able to cover all activities even in one full day. High demand activities will have 20-60 minutes wait time. We went on Wednesday, 27th Dec. Since it was long holiday season, I think, crowd was less compared to typical weekend. Tip: Go for donut and kinder joy making first. These are popular activities and might see long wait time during peak time. There are plenty of positives to write but I will take this opportunity to provide some feedback. 1. Tracking kids using RFID is not much use. Their location is recorded only when they enter and exit an activity. Not when they wait in the line. When they are in line and if you check tracking computer it will show last completed activity. Child would have already left from there and waiting at a different activity now. There is no way to find live location. They should move from RFID to tag based tracking (as used in apple/samsung tags). This will give real time and more accurate location without need to manually scan the tag. No way to know if they are inside bathroom and stuck there. 2. Tracking station to check are too few and not easy to find. It should be located where they are easily visible. 3. I had gone to information desk more than 6-8 times. Every time, there was no one there. I need to wait and catch someone passing by. 4. Maroon tshirt staff who are there to help are also less. Most times, I was not able to find them. 5. Some of the maps displayed on big screen are of low quality. You cannot read the letters on them. Same with map pdf file downloaded from their website.
My Google Review # 000064. Leave the kids alone to see what all can be done!! Very very unique. Have been to Kidzania Mumbai - 3 times till now - with my 6 yr old. Being from the project industry, I surely appreciate the thought process gone in making this place lively and safe for the kids at the same time. The theme is city run by the kids, which has all the major activities that go in running the city from fire brigade, ambulance, hospital, police, courier service, etc. The place is setup approx 20k sqft in R-Mall, with all security and cooling inbuilt. It has its own food court, amphitheater, recording studio, aircraft simulation and what-not! Kidzania has tied up with most of the brands associated with different activity and that lets them double up on their revenue through brand advertisements, I suppose. You have Parle Candy Making, Dettol Hospital, Club Mahindra Guest Reception, Camlin Color Studio, Colors Acting Studio, Nickelodeon Recording Studio, Kinder-joy Chocolate factory, Kwality Walls Ice Cream Factory, Coke Bottling Plant, Nerolac Painting Workshop, Yes Bank Branch etc. Refer Snaps. The list looks endless, but, all in all, they have @ 100 activities. The area has its own currency called KIDZOS, which the child has to earn and spend to understand the value of money. A 5hr slot costs you INR 1200 CHILD + INR 600 ADULT. So, if you are keen on enjoying the complete setup, I recommend going in for the yearly pass for @ INR 4000, which provides 6 entries FREE to the kids and 50% off for the accompanying adult. In 5hrs, your kid should be able to cover 15-20 activities, so, a year's pass should be enough to cover everything. One more good thing, the glass doors have slots cut in them at the edges, so that the kids don't end up jamming their fingers and hurting themselves. Carry your own mobile-camera, as the snaps taken by these guys, is pretty much expensive, I think, it's about INR 300 per snap.
